Transaction 850ef9644543e5c9ffb36752453d16c48768befbb526f546313b35812fe4153a
1 Input
1 Output
-
850ef9644543e5c9ffb36752453d16c48768befbb526f546313b35812fe4153a:0
- value
- 998350
- script pubkey
- OP_0 OP_PUSHBYTES_20 d839421cbf799f2accfeab5035948a2d8956e41a
- address
- bc1qmqu5y89l0x0j4n874dgrt9y29ky4deq62xds7m